Abstract
In this paper we propose an on-line self-test architecture for hardware implementations of Advanced Encryption Standard (AES). The solution assumes a parallel architecture and exploits the inherent spatial replications of this implementation. We show that our solution is very effective for on-line fault detection while keeping the area overhead very low. Moreover, it does not weak the device with respect to side-channel attacks based on power analysis. © 2008 IEEE.
